Frequently asked questions

When is the best time to bass-fish the St. Johns River near Welaka?
Mid-February through April is peak spawning season — the biggest bass of the year. October and November are quieter and still strong. You can catch bass year-round on the St. Johns. The first two hours after sunrise are the best window any month.
Where can I launch a boat in Welaka for free?
Welaka Public Boat Ramp (9199 Elm Street) has two concrete lanes and a dock. Shell Harbor Public Boat Ramp (162 Shell Harbor Road) is FWC-managed and also free. Bryant's Wharf (1A Palmetto Street) is best for kayaks and small craft.
Do I need a fishing license to fish in Welaka, Florida?
Yes, anyone 16 or older needs a Florida freshwater fishing license. You can buy one online from the FWC before your trip. Short-term licenses are affordable and cover most visitors.
What fish species are caught in Lake George and Little Lake George?
Largemouth bass, striped bass, bluegill, catfish (channel and blue), crappie, and crevalle jack. Croaker Hole Spring inside Little Lake George is a deep (~48 ft) spot that holds striped bass year-round.

Is there parking for a boat trailer in Welaka?
Trailer parking is limited. There is some space at Bryant's Wharf, and the public ramps have parking, but it fills up on good weekends. Launching itself is free at the public ramps — there is no launch fee.
